WebThe Haunted Hills Hayride is Located on Route 48, N. Versailles, PA, just 1/2 mile north of the intersection of Route 30 and Route 48. FROM PITTSBURGH: Take I-376 East toward Monroeville, Take Forest Hills/Route 30 Exit 78A, Follow Route. 30 East for 6.1 miles to intersection of Route 30 and Route 48, Make Left onto Route.
